About the author
(1755–1804) was one of the Founding Fathers of the United States and the first Secretary of the Treasury. He played a crucial role in shaping the nation’s financial system, advocating for a strong central government and a national banking structure. Hamilton was a key author of the Federalist Papers, which supported the ratification of the U.S. Constitution. His economic vision laid the foundation for America’s financial stability and growth. Despite his controversial political career, his influence on governance and economic policy remains profound. Hamilton’s legacy continues to be studied for its impact on modern political and financial systems.
